#15514e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15514e is composed of 8.2% red, 31.8%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 177 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 20%. #15514e color hex could be obtained by blending #2aa29c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#15514e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15514e has RGB values of R:21, G:81,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 1397070.

Shades and Tints of #15514e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010303 is the darkest color, while #f3fc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#15514e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#303635 is the less saturated color, while #016560 is the most saturated one.
